does anyone else have problems using 3dcrafter with windows 7, it freezes a lot, especially when Importing models, or even just primitives. i get a lot of crashes too.
Ive tried it on compatibility mode for windows xp sp3, but still no luck.

i've got win7 64bit home premium on a hp laptop with 1 gig graphics and 4 gig ram.
I know my lappy isnt the best machine in the world, but I would like basic performance.

It used to work well on my other pc with win 7. no problems.

my graphics card is an on board setup. amd a4-3300m apu with radeon HD graphics 1.9 ghz.

its not the best in the world but will run skyrim on medium settings. and can handle most other 3d applications reasonably well.

with 3d crafter, all the gui buttons work well, but anything to do with the 3d window freezes up the view section. even importing models causes the freeze up. cannot change views, cannot manipulate 3d objects cannot do anything but click the gui buttons.

It is unusual, as my older computer ran it flawlessly, but i cant remember whether i used 3d crafter with xp or win 7 with it.
